Skip to content

Commit 63013bb

Browse files
committed
test action
1 parent 2fd8208 commit 63013bb

File tree

1 file changed

+4
-20
lines changed

1 file changed

+4
-20
lines changed

.github/workflows/build.yml

Lines changed: 4 additions & 20 deletions
Original file line numberDiff line numberDiff line change
@@ -166,17 +166,9 @@ jobs:
166166
echo "imagemagick_version=$(cat ./imagemagick-version)" >> $GITHUB_OUTPUT
167167
echo "imagemagick_release=$(cat ./release-version)" >> $GITHUB_OUTPUT
168168
169-
- name: Setup hosted arm64
169+
- name: Setup Docker Engine
170170
if: matrix.target_arch == 'aarch64'
171-
run: |
172-
sudo curl -fsSL https://download.docker.com/linux/ubuntu/gpg -o /etc/apt/keyrings/docker.asc
173-
echo \
174-
"deb [arch=$(dpkg --print-architecture) signed-by=/etc/apt/keyrings/docker.asc] https://download.docker.com/linux/ubuntu \
175-
$(. /etc/os-release && echo "$VERSION_CODENAME") stable" | \
176-
sudo tee /etc/apt/sources.list.d/docker.list > /dev/null
177-
sudo apt-get update
178-
sudo apt-get install docker-ce docker-ce-cli containerd.io docker-buildx-plugin docker-compose-plugin -y
179-
sudo chmod 666 /var/run/docker.sock
171+
uses: Alfresco/alfresco-build-tools/.github/actions/setup-docker@OPSEXP-2692-setup-docker
180172

181173
- name: Prepare image
182174
run: docker build . -t buildenv --build-arg BASE_IMAGE=${{ matrix.base_image }}
@@ -221,17 +213,9 @@ jobs:
221213
echo "imagemagick_version=$(cat ./imagemagick-version)" >> $GITHUB_OUTPUT
222214
echo "imagemagick_release=$(cat ./release-version)" >> $GITHUB_OUTPUT
223215
224-
- name: Setup hosted arm64
216+
- name: Setup Docker Engine
225217
if: matrix.target_arch == 'aarch64'
226-
run: |
227-
sudo curl -fsSL https://download.docker.com/linux/ubuntu/gpg -o /etc/apt/keyrings/docker.asc
228-
echo \
229-
"deb [arch=$(dpkg --print-architecture) signed-by=/etc/apt/keyrings/docker.asc] https://download.docker.com/linux/ubuntu \
230-
$(. /etc/os-release && echo "$VERSION_CODENAME") stable" | \
231-
sudo tee /etc/apt/sources.list.d/docker.list > /dev/null
232-
sudo apt-get update
233-
sudo apt-get install docker-ce docker-ce-cli containerd.io docker-buildx-plugin docker-compose-plugin -y
234-
sudo chmod 666 /var/run/docker.sock
218+
uses: Alfresco/alfresco-build-tools/.github/actions/setup-docker@OPSEXP-2692-setup-docker
235219

236220
- name: Download DEBs
237221
uses: actions/download-artifact@v4

0 commit comments

Comments
 (0)